The product was delivered fast, and considering it was 2 big and heavy boxes, arrived intact, in great condition. No issues with the instruction or labeling of the contents. My wife and I put it together with her doing mostly all the assembling, while I read instructions and held parts in place for her. Easy to put together, and only the door handles hinges required my assistance as it required some muscle to get the screws to go in and grab, but not a big deal. Leveled the yard area, set paver sand, and leveled again. Set paving stones with a half-inch gap in between. Used pea gravel in between. This should allow for good drainage under the shed. Set the sed on pavers and used anchors on the inside and two pieces of OSD for the shed floor. I used sealant to ensure we didn't get any water inside. Since we set a foundation this added time to the project. The shed itself was about 3 hours, but with the heat this weekend we took breaks to cool down and rehydrate. All in all, we are pleased with the result. Will see how good it holds up. So far it seems like a very good alternative. The foundation materials and sealant were about $150 added to the cost of the shed. I do agree with others that removing the protective plastic is a bit of a pain, but it does a good job of protecting the parts during delivery.

Assembles well, but needs additions
First, this is a metal shell, if you are expecting it to be as sturdy as a wood shed at 1/3 the price, you’re wrong. It took 8 hours for my dad and I to assemble the 8x6 shed. Each piece comes labeled and the instructions do an adequate job of telling you how to assemble. I do think the instructions could have been more descriptive to help speed up the process and take some guess work out, but we were able to assemble without any issues. The key, especially when you get to assembling the doors, is at the start of the instructions they tell you the big hole always covers the small hole.I highly recommend a wood platform base. I chose those shed because it came with an anchor kit for the base. However, this just provides 1 screw hole for each corner. However, the anchor kit has a lip where you can attach a wood shim over top to increase how secure the shed is to the base. There are holes where the side panels connect. I recommend running a 2x4 each spot there is a connector hole in the middle to ensure the shed can withstand wind and the elements. No one wants to spend $500 and 8 hours constructing to have it destroyed with one bad wind storm.Also, the door handle is just enough to keep the door closed. The handle is not bolted into the door frame, so even when locked the door handle just spins. I bought an $18 t lock replacement to fix this problem. If you keep anything that can be used to break into your house in your shed, basically any yard tool, you need to keep it locked.Overall, this is a good affordable option for someone who is handy and able to make some minor additions/modifications.
